hedgie said...

Jo, vaccine is for pneumococcus bacterium.
Guidelines say: Persons vaccinated prior to age 65 should be vaccinated at age 65 if five or more years have passed since the first dose. For people with lack of spleen function (such as in sickle cell disease or after spleen removal), transplant patients, patients with chronic kidney disease, immunosuppressed or immunodeficient persons, and others at highest risk of fatal infection, a second dose should be given at least five years after first dose.
They used to say to repeat it every 10 yrs. I had it for the second time two yrs. ago and had an allergic reaction to it! So don't think I'll be getting it again.
